Which of the following arrhythmias is most frequent in Holiday Hea Syndrome:

Correct Answer: Atrial Fibrillation
Description: Atrial Fibrillation is the most common arrhythmia observed with holiday hea syndrome. Holiday hea syndrome refers to the occurence of acute cardiac rhythm and/or conduction disturbances in a person without any clinical evidence of structural hea disease after a Binge of Alcohol consumption (Binge Drinking).The most common arrhythmia associated with holiday Hea syndrome is Atrial Fibrillation. Alcoholic cardiotoxicity: Holiday Hea syndrome: Typically appears after a drinking binge Presents with arrhythmia without ove hea failure Atrial fibrillation is most frequently observed arrhythmia Atrial flutter or Ventricular premature depolarisation may also be seen. DIlated Cardiomyopathy: Seen with chronic consumption of large quatities of alcohol Presents with hea failure Ref: Braunwald&;s Hea Disease: A Textbook of Cardiovascular medicine
